Comparison in terms of Design and Build
The Galaxy A56 boasts an elegant design and impressive build quality. It features Gorilla Glass Victus on both the front and back, significantly enhancing its resistance to scratches and impacts. An aluminum frame not only contributes to its stylish, modern aesthetic but also bolsters its structural integrity.
This phone is slightly heavier than its competitors at 197 grams.

The Poco X7 Pro’s body is constructed from silicone polymer, a material generally less resistant to scratches and dents compared to glass. The phone is available in two models weighing 195 grams and 198 grams, making it roughly the same weight as the Galaxy A56 and lighter than the Redmi Note 14 Pro Plus.
Furthermore, the Poco phone offers a wider array of color options, which may appeal to those seeking greater personalization.
The Redmi Note 14 Pro Plus utilizes Gorilla Glass Victus 2 on its front and tips the scales at 210.8 grams, making it the heaviest of the three. While the phone boasts a premium build quality, its added weight might be a concern for some users.

Comparison in terms of Display
The Galaxy A56 vs Redmi Note 14 Pro Plus vs Poco X7 Pro all sport AMOLED displays with a smooth 120Hz refresh rate, but variations exist in their overall quality and features.

The Galaxy A56 features a 6.7-inch Super AMOLED display with a resolution of 2340 x 1080 pixels. The display reaches a peak brightness of 1200 nits (in HBM mode) and supports the HDR10 Plus standard, ensuring excellent visibility in various lighting conditions. It also includes Always-on Display functionality, a popular and convenient feature for many users.
The Poco X7 Pro boasts a 6.67-inch display with a higher resolution of 2712 x 1220 pixels and exceptional color accuracy. Supporting HDR10 Plus and Dolby Vision, the display offers a remarkable peak brightness of 3200 nits and a 12-bit color depth, resulting in a truly immersive HDR content viewing experience. The device also features a touch sampling rate of up to 480 Hz, providing lightning-fast responsiveness for gaming and everyday applications.

Like the Poco X7 Pro, the Redmi Note 14 Pro Plus utilizes a 6.67-inch AMOLED display with a resolution of 2712 x 1220 pixels and supports both HDR10 Plus and Dolby Vision standards. This Xiaomi model achieves a peak brightness of 3000 nits, surpassing many other phones and ensuring excellent visibility even in bright sunlight.
Overall, the Poco X7 Pro and Redmi Note 14 Pro Plus perform better in terms of display, at least on paper, due to higher brightness, better color accuracy, and support for Dolby Vision and HDR10 Plus. The Galaxy A56 is slightly behind its competitors in this department, given its higher price.

Comparison in terms of Performance and Chip
The Galaxy A56 is powered by the Exynos 1580 chip, built on a 4nm manufacturing process. This chip features 8 processing cores with a maximum frequency of 2.91 GHz. Paired with the Xclipse 540 GPU, it delivers smooth performance for everyday tasks, gaming, and multitasking.
The Poco X7 Pro utilizes the Dimensity 8400 Ultra chip, also featuring 8 cores but with a higher clock speed of 3.25 GHz and a Mali-G720 MC7 GPU. This chip is specifically engineered for enhanced gaming performance, providing a fluid and lag-free experience in demanding games and applications.
The Redmi Note 14 Pro Plus is equipped with the 3rd generation Snapdragon 7s chip, featuring 8 processing cores. The primary cores operate at a frequency of 2.5 GHz, and it incorporates the Adreno 710 GPU, known for its impressive performance. This device presents itself as an attractive option, particularly for mobile gaming enthusiasts.

In terms of technical specifications, the Poco X7 Pro and Redmi Note 14 Pro Plus are in a higher category than the Galaxy A56 in terms of processing and graphics power. To give you a better idea, let’s take a look at the Geekbench benchmarks of these three phones:
Phone Name | Single Core | Multi Core |
---|---|---|
Galaxy A56 | 1353 | 3832 |
Poco X7 Pro | 1604 | 6179 |
Redmi Note 14 Pro Plus | 1158 | 3158 |
Comparison in terms of Cameras
The camera systems of the Poco X7 Pro and Redmi Note 14 Pro Plus each offer distinct capabilities that cater to users with varying photographic needs.
The Galaxy A56 features a 50-megapixel main camera equipped with autofocus, optical image stabilization (OIS), and a 1/1.56-inch sensor, enabling it to capture high-quality images even in low-light environments. A 12-megapixel ultra-wide camera with an f/2.2 aperture and a 123-degree field of view, along with a 5-megapixel macro camera with an f/2.4 aperture and 4K video recording capabilities, make this a well-rounded option for everyday photography.
However, the ultra-wide and macro camera performance is less impressive compared to some competitors. The device also incorporates a 12-megapixel selfie camera with an f/2.2 aperture.

Another thing about the Galaxy A56 camera is that Samsung has added a lot of AI features to the mentioned phone.
The Poco X7 Pro boasts a 50-megapixel main camera with a 1/1.95-inch sensor and an f/1.5 aperture, resulting in superior low-light performance. The phone includes optical image stabilization (OIS) and supports 4K video recording at 60 frames per second.
An 8-megapixel ultra-wide camera with phase detection autofocus and advanced video recording features, including HDR10 Plus support and 960fps slow-motion video recording at 720p resolution, position the Poco X7 Pro as an excellent choice for content creators and professional videographers.
The Poco X7 Pro’s 20-megapixel selfie camera can record 1080p videos, making it suitable for video calls and capturing high-quality selfies.
The Redmi Note 14 Pro Plus features a 50-megapixel main camera with a 1/1.55-inch sensor and an f/1.6 aperture, enabling it to capture detailed photos in low light, similar to the Poco X7 Pro. The device’s ultra-wide camera is an 8-megapixel unit with an f/2.2 aperture and a 120-degree field of view. A 50-megapixel telephoto camera with an f/2.0 aperture and 2.5x optical zoom is also included, a feature not found on the other two phones. The device also offers 4K video recording at 30 frames per second and supports optical and electronic image stabilization to enhance video quality.

Comparison in terms of Battery and Charging
So far, we have reviewed and compared Galaxy A56 vs Redmi Note 14 Pro Plus vs Poco X7 Pro from several aspects. In the battery section, Poco X7 Pro and Redmi Note 14 Pro Plus have high power in providing energy with large batteries of 6000 and 6200 mAh respectively. Both phones support 90W fast charging, which allows the phone to be fully charged in 42 minutes.
The Galaxy A56 has a 5000mAh battery, which is sufficient for a full day of use, considering the display size and quality. The phone supports 45W fast charging, but its charging speed is slower compared to its competitors.
